The primary source of heat in regular (also referred to as thermal or conventional) and convection ovens is a heating element that is located at the bottom. They usually include a second heating element on top of the oven to broil (unless there is a separate broiler chamber). The bottom element is the primary source of heat, and the top element delivers intense heat from the top down.
In single electric oven and grill to conventional ovens ovens are equipped with an air-flow system that circulates the hot air inside the oven. This allows food to bake more evenly and minimizes dreaded hot and cold spots in the oven. Convection bake is best for baked goods and casseroles convection roast has been designed to be ideal for whole fish and meats.
Certain models come with an air fry, and double convection setting. Although they work in a similar way true convection and air fry utilize different fan speeds to produce different outcomes. Double convection uses two fans to provide more consistent and thorough baking. Pastry chefs are enthralled by the dry atmosphere created by convection because it allows them to make crisp, flaky croissants and meringues.
